The project involves renovations of portions of Buildings 1672 and 1675 to support the relocation of the Command Post and conversion of an area to a Nondestructive Inspection Room.
The 136th Airlift Wing requires renovations of portions of Buildings 1672 and 1675 to support the relocation of the Command Post (B1672) and conversion of an area to a Nondestructive Inspection Room (B1675). This project is located at Naval Air Station Joint Reserve Base (NAS JRB) Fort Worth, in Fort Worth, Texas. The contractor shall furnish all labor, parts, tools, plant, equipment, appliances, transportation, and materials necessary to complete the project as specified in the attached documents. This procurement is a 100% set-aside for Small Business concerns. A site visit will be held and all prospective offerors are urged to attend. Site Visit Information:
